How to Select a Bathroom Fan


CHOOSING THE RIGHT BATHROOM FAN

Bathroom size determines CFM needed.
To determine the approximate minimum CFM needed for your bathroom, determine the square footage (length x width). Multiply that number by 1.1 for an 8 foot ceiling; multiply by 1.25 for a 9-12 foot ceiling; or multiply by 1.5 for a cathedral ceiling, and round up.


The higher the CFM, the greater the air movement.


The lower the Sones, the quieter the fan.
Sound levels are measured by an industry standard called a "Sone." The lower the Sone rating, the quieter the fan. An exhaust fan with a Sone rating of 4.0 is twice as loud as one with a rating of 2.0 Sones. Hunter Bathroom Fans use ultra-quiet technology.
